Robert E. Dowhy, of Pennsauken, NJ passed away peacefully on Sunday, March 30, 2025. He was 74 years young. Bob was a retired Captain from the Camden City Fire Department including spearheading the initiation of and being Captain of the William Ables Fire Boat #1. He took much pride and joy in being a firefighter in the City of Camden, NJ. Bob also showed his dedication to his community through his membership in multiple organizations such as the American Legion Post 372, the pride of being a Mason, and his services in The United States Army.
Bob loved to socialize as he spent many summers in Barnegat Bay, NJ boating, fishing, grilling, and relaxing with family, and friends. He was always available to give a helping hand, whether it be cutting grass, snow blowing, or fixing things for a friend in need. He loved watching and cheering on the Philadelphia Eagles (GO BIRDS) and watching Golf.
Son of the late Joseph and Etta Dowhy; wife Sonja Logeren Dowhy; brother of the late Joseph Dowhy Jr. (Helen) and brother of the late Edward Dowhy (Diane).
He is survived by his beloved daughters Julene M. Dowhy Wilson (Michael); Ashlee J. Dowhy Leon (Shawn); granddaughter Amelia Leon; caring sibling Dennis Dowhy (Cathy); sister-in-law Diane Dowhy and many nieces, nephews and friends. Grandfather to fur-baby Sadie Girl.
The services will be private as a memorial service of Robert's life will be celebrated at a later date. In lieu of flowers, memorial contributions may be made in his memory to your local Animal Shelter or American Legion Post #372.
